1. A Healthier Alternative

Sustainability is important, but when it comes to undergarments you first have to look for materials that take proper care of your intimate parts. Synthetic materials tend to trap moisture, which encourages the growth of bacteria and causes all types of infections. Not only that, but synthetic clothing tends to contain many chemicals used during the production process — from the pesticides used in cotton farming to the carcinogens in clothing dyes. Most inorganic clothing dyes contain formaldehyde, which can be absorbed through the skin after prolonged contact. In contrast, sustainable lingerie crafted with organic cotton and non-harmful dyes is the best option for a breathable piece of clothing that fits the health needs of every woman.

2. Planet-Friendly

Pollution is a huge issue. Oceans are overflowing with waste and many landfills are as big as small towns. Fast fashion is partly responsible. Synthetic fibres have a decomposition period of up to 200 years — incredibly long. According to The Guardian, 85% of the human-made material found on shorelines were microfibres, matching the types of material such as nylon and acrylic used in clothing. Plastic isn't the only big pollutant.

And even setting aside human-invented fibres like polyester — which is made from petroleum — natural fibres can be harmful when farmed conventionally. Conventional cotton crops account for 24% of the world's insecticides and 11% of the world's pesticides, despite taking up just 2.4% of the world's farming land. If you want to take care of the Earth, sustainable lingerie is the way to go: you reduce waste pollution by choosing slow fashion, and decrease the use of harmful chemicals.

3. Sustainable Fabrics

We've established that conventionally farmed cotton is harmful — but that leaves the question of what materials are left. Paper knickers? You'd be surprised: there are many alternatives to traditional cotton and polyester produced in a nature-friendly manner. There's linen, organic cotton, bamboo, silk, hemp, modal, and others. In most cases they're farmed without pesticides or chemicals. Some are not only unharmful but beneficial — hemp's growth is healthy for the soil (thanks to a process called phytoremediation), and it requires much less water than cotton. Some fabrics are made from recycled synthetic fibres, like econyl, which is recycled nylon. There are always alternatives; we just have to look in the right places.

4. Ethical Production

When we speak about fast fashion, the quantity of clothing is almost unmeasurable. Think of all the fast fashion stores you know, and how every time you visit you see completely different clothes. But who produces that? As the demand for quantity is immense, some fashion brands go to inhumane extents to keep producing enough — child labour and exploitation in poorer countries, overtime for very little money in unacceptable conditions. Brands do it because it's cheap and usually goes undetected. In contrast, the main principle of sustainable fashion is that it should be organic and non-harmful — which means no mass production, no sweatshops, and no exploitation.
